The name Gucci is synonymous with luxury, elegance, and high fashion. Founded by Guccio Gucci in 1921, the House of Gucci quickly rose to prominence as one of the most iconic and sought-after brands in the world. However, behind the glamorous facade of the fashion empire lies a tale of family drama, scandal, and tragedy that has captivated audiences for decades.

True Story Behind Gucci House

Guccio Gucci, a skilled craftsman and entrepreneur, founded the House of Gucci in Florence, Italy, with a vision to create luxury leather goods that would stand the test of time. His commitment to quality and craftsmanship soon earned the brand a loyal following, and Gucci rapidly expanded to become a global powerhouse in the fashion industry.

Gucci's signature products, such as the iconic GG logo, the Bamboo bag, and the Horsebit loafers, became must-have items for the elite and fashion-forward individuals around the world. The brand's reputation for luxury and sophistication only continued to grow, cementing its status as a symbol of wealth and style.

Gucci Family Scandal

One of the most infamous scandals to rock the Gucci family was the shocking murder of Maurizio Gucci, the grandson of Guccio Gucci, in 1995. Maurizio, who had sold his stake in the company, was gunned down in Milan by a hitman hired by his ex-wife, Patrizia Reggiani.

Patrizia Reggiani True Story

While Patrizia Reggiani was not born a Gucci, her name looms large in the history of the family. Born Patrizia Martinelli, the future “Lady Gucci” captivated the media and the public with her glamorous lifestyle and tumultuous personal life. Reggiani's involvement in the murder of Maurizio Gucci shocked the world and exposed the dark underbelly of the Gucci family drama.

House of Gucci Movie True Story

The House of Gucci movie, directed by Ridley Scott and starring Lady Gaga as Patrizia Reggiani and Adam Driver as Maurizio Gucci, delves into the real-life events that led to the infamous murder. The film explores the complex relationships, betrayals, and power struggles within the Gucci family, offering a glimpse into the high-stakes world of luxury fashion and the consequences of greed and ambition.
